Barzabil (Persian: برزابيل)[a] is a village in Howmeh Rural District[4] of the Central District in Abhar County, Zanjan province, Iran.

Demographics

Population

At the time of the 2006 National Census, the village's population was 22 in eight households.[5] The following census in 2011 counted 35 people in 11 households.[6] The 2016 census measured the population of the village as 30 people in 10 households.[2]
